California highway section collapses in heavy rain, 1 hurt

LOS ANGELES -- An elevated section of Interstate 10 has collapsed amid heavy rains in a remote desert area of California, cutting off traffic between California and Arizona and leaving a driver injured.

The California Highway Patrol says a bridge that carries eastbound I-10 across a wash about 50 miles west of the Arizona state line washed away early Sunday evening, forcing them to turn around traffic headed toward Arizona.

The westbound side of the freeway remained intact, but traffic was being stopped while it was checked.

The Riverside County Fire Department said it had to extract a driver who crashed in the collapse. The person was taken to a hospital with moderate injuries.
